Plant-based Menus at the EPCOT Flower and Garden Festival 2020
For the first time at an EPCOT festival, items are FINALLY marked plant-based. This is great news for vegans. However, vegetarian items are no longer marked. Vegetarians will need to check ingredient lists at the booth for items they suspect might be vegetarian friendly. Here is the list of every item marked as plant-based at…
